Ingredients:  
Ingredients:  
2 lbs ground beef
2 packets of taco seasoning
Croissant dough
1/2 cup cheddar cheese

Directions:
Directions:
Pre-heat oven to 350 F.

Cook beef in a large skillet until no longer pink. Drain fat. Add taco seasoning mix and water according to directions. Cook and then let cool slightly so meat is easier to work with.

Take the dough and break into pre-made sections. Add taco meat and roll up into the croissant shape. Sprinkle with cheese. Bake for 12 minutes or until golden brown.
